📜  Fabric.js 行 flipX 属性(1)

📅  最后修改于: 2023-12-03 14:41:08.803000             🧑  作者: Mango

Fabric.js 行 flipX 属性介绍

Fabric.js 是一个流行的 JavaScript 库,用于创建基于 canvas 的互动式图形和应用程序。

当使用 Fabric.js 开发行时,flipX 是一个非常有用的属性,它可以水平翻转行的方向。

基本语法

使用 flipX 属性很简单。只需将其设置为 truefalse 即可。

以下是一个基本的示例:

var rect = new fabric.Rect({
  left: 100,
  top: 100,
  width: 200,
  height: 50,
  fill: 'red',
  flipX: true    // 水平翻转
});

canvas.add(rect);
示例

以下示例演示如何使用 flipX 属性翻转行:

var canvas = new fabric.Canvas('canvas');

var text = new fabric.Text('Hello, world!', {
  left: 100,
  top: 100,
  fill: 'black',
  fontSize: 24
});

text.set({
  flipX: true    // 翻转
});

canvas.add(text);
效果

下面是上面示例的效果:

翻转文本

结论

flipX 属性非常有用,它可以轻松地翻转行的方向。在 Fabric.js 中,您可以轻松地设置 flipX 属性,使您的行看起来更加实用和交互式。